Lead Software Engineer - 11422
Coupa Software3 days ago
Pune, India
Staff+
H1B Sponsor
Responsibilities
- Champion complex technical designs and promote best practices.
- Find creative solutions to complex problems.
- Ensure high code quality and adherence to coding standards through code reviews.
- Collaborate with Support and Professional Services teams to resolve customer issues.
- Work in an agile environment with quick iterations and feedback.
- Help scale and expand the platform.
- Leverage AI-powered development tools to drive productivity and innovation.
Requirements
- Minimum 10 years of software development experience in Ruby on Rails or Java.
- Expertise in object-oriented design and secure coding practices.
- Experience building REST APIs and micro-services with knowledge of design patterns.
- Experience with React.js or similar JavaScript frameworks and CSS.
- Familiarity with databases like MySQL, focusing on performance and optimization.
- Knowledge of designing scalable and concurrent software systems with high availability.
- Experience with technical mentoring.
- Hands-on experience with AI-assisted development tools, including Claude Code.
- Bachelor’s degree in Computer Science Engineering or a related field.
Tech Stack
CSSJavaJavaScriptMySQLReactRuby on Rails
Categories
AI & MLBackendFull Stack